All Inspection Reports

1/26/2026· 1mo ago

Visit ID: 13618951

Met Inspection Standards

2 high, 3 basic

  • 14-01-5:Basic - Bowl or other container with no handle used to dispense food: observed plastic containers in bins of rice, sugar, panko, and cornstarch. General Manager removed the containers. Corrected On-Site
  • 10-01-5:Basic - In-use utensil in non-time/temperature control for safety food not stored with handle above top of food within a closed container: observed scoop handles in bins of rice, sugar, and panko touching the products. General Manager stood the scoops so the handles were in an upright position and not touching the food products. Corrected On-Site
  • 42-03-5:Basic - Storage of maintenance equipment/tools in areas that may result in cross contamination of food, equipment, utensils, linens and/or single-service and single-use articles: observed a bucket with cleaning supplies sitting on a shelf over pan liners. General Manager moved the bucket to another area. Corrected On-Site
  • 08A-20-5:High Priority - Raw animal foods not properly separated from each other in holding unit based upon minimum required cooking temperature: observed raw chicken in pan over raw fish in pan on shelf in walk-in cooler. General Manager rearranged for proper storage. Corrected On-Site
  • 08A-17-6:High Priority - Raw animal foods not properly separated from one another based upon minimum required cooking temperature when stored in a freezer - not all products commercially packaged: observed raw chicken on sheet pans on a speed rack over raw beef on a sheet pan over shrimp on sheet pans. General Manager rearranged everything for proper storage. Corrected On-Site

7/23/2025· 7mo ago

Visit ID: 10863640

Met Inspection Standards

1 high, 5 int, 2 basic

  • 22-20-5:Basic - Accumulation of black/green mold-like substance in the interior of the ice machine/bin: observed center ice machine shield is dirty.
  • 25-09-4:Basic - Single-service items for customer self-service not properly protected to prevent contamination: observed spoons on the buffet not inverted.
  • 41-20-4:High Priority - Pesticide use not in accordance with manufacturer's directions: observed fly strips in kitchen over food prep tables. Employee removed during inspection. Corrected On-Site
  • 01C-03-4:Intermediate - Clam/mussel/oyster tags not marked with last date served: observed tags from the months of April and June without dates.
  • 22-02-4:Intermediate - Food-contact surface soiled with food debris, mold-like substance, slime, or other debris: observed employee walking on food prep tables to remove fly strips that were hanging over the tables. General Manager had employee wash, rinse, and sanitize the tables. Corrected On-Site
  • 31A-09-4:Intermediate - Handwash sink not accessible for employee use at all times: hand-wash sink next to dish machine has a dirty pan on it and two scrub brushes in it. Employee removed during the inspection. Corrected On-Site
  • 31B-02-4:Intermediate - No paper towels or mechanical hand drying device provided at handwash sink: hand wash sink in kitchen by the dish machine does not have paper towels. Employee replaced during inspection. Corrected On-Site
  • 03F-10-5:Intermediate - No written procedures available for use of time as a public health control to hold time/temperature control for safety food: establishment uses sushi rice and does not have the Time as a Public Health Control paperwork filled in. Rice less than 4 hours old. No Stop Sale issued.
